Pea production in Belize
Belize: Pea production was 1,095 tonnes in 2024. ▲ Rising
Pea production in Belize, 1993–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(2025) – with major processing by Our World in Data. Measured in tonnes.
Analysis
The most recent figure for pea production in Belize is 1,095 tonnes, measured in 2024.
That represents a change of up 62.2% on the previous year and down 46.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, pea production in Belize peaked at 4,117 tonnes in 2016 and was at its lowest, 150 tonnes, in 1993.
Belize ranks 77th of 99 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 32 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1,341 tonnes | 150 tonnes | 2,186 tonnes | 7 |
| 2000s | 2,941 tonnes | 2,226 tonnes | 3,731 tonnes | 10 |
| 2010s | 2,560 tonnes | 1,545 tonnes | 4,117 tonnes | 10 |
| 2020s | 1,569 tonnes | 675 tonnes | 2,620 tonnes | 5 |
